Analytical design of go-kart using optimization techniques


Author(s): Sri Ram Deepak Akella, Chada Jithendra Sai Raja, Sashendra Srinivas Baswanth Pappula, Satish Charan Jalli and K Sravan Kumar

Abstract: The main objective of this paper is to give detailed design calculations and analysis of go-kart vehicle parts. Go kart is a four-wheel racing vehicle & since there is no suspension and no differential when both rear tires turn at the same speed. The intention of this paper is to model and analysis of go-kart vehicle parts according to their design calculation and simulation deals with Finite Element Analysis (FEA). The design of the Go-kart has been prepared in solid-works software. Obtaining the optimization Method used in the study such as MOORA (Multi-Objective Optimization based on Ratio Analysis), Entropy method (For estimating the weights of the individual parameters), and AHP (Analytic Hierarchy Process study for the Optimal material selection of the Go-kart chassis), the selection of the optimal engine for the process, and the optimal design of the Chassis by observing the deformation in the system.
